What is Asterisk
Asterisk is the world’s leading open source telephony solution, it is the core of all the solutions OCM provide.
Asterisk is released as open source under the GNU General Public License (GPL), and it is available for download free of charge. Asterisk is the most popular open source software available, with the Asterisk Community being the top influencer in VoIP.
Asterisk was created by Mark Spencer of Digium, Inc in 1999. Code has been contributed from open source coders around the world.
Asterisk as a Phone System
Asterisk can be configured as the core of an IP or traditional phone system and connect callers all over the world.
Asterisk runs on a wide variety of operating systems including Linux, Mac OS X, OpenBSD, FreeBSD and Sun Solaris and provides all you would expect from a high end expensive phone system.
